The journey from Centerville to Portland covers approximately 780 miles via the I-84 corridor. Driving takes roughly 12 to 13 hours through the scenic Blue Mountains of Oregon. Alternatively, flying from Salt Lake City International Airport (SLC) to Portland International Airport (PDX) takes about 2 hours. This route traverses the high desert of Idaho before descending into the lush Columbia River Gorge. You will experience significant elevation changes and diverse climate zones along this path.
Total Distance: 1255 km driving distance; 1020 km straight-line air distance.
